I phoned HMRC just now because I was unsure in relation to a particular client whether a notice had been issued for the completion of form P35, and if so, whether someone else had already filed it or whether it was currently outstanding.

As to the second question I could understand it if they could not answer the question from information immediately to hand. And yes, I should know the answer without having to trouble HMRC. What tickled me was their answer to the first part:

They said that no return had been issued for completion. I found that mildly surprising, based on information available to me, and after a bit of further digging I ascertained that the justification for that advice was that no remittances for the year had been logged (!)

Well, if I do nothing I guess I can expect a £900 penalty in 9 months time, but it does seem odd to me that their only record of the requirement is based on a history of accounts office payments.

You are right, you don't want to think "well, they said that they aren't expecting anything, so I won't do anything", only to get into trouble later. Why don't you write to HMRC explaining that no return is due and ask for their agreement?

At least you can demonstrate a willingness to sort the situation out.

Alternatively, belt and braces, send in a signed 'nil' paper return. Then there's no arguement.

Simplest thing to do is (so long as no P35 is required to be filed) is to phone 'em and say so. Don't worry whether they have or have not issued a P35. Just tell 'em one is not required. Log the time and date of the call and take name of person taking the call (yes, it can be done by phone and they are quite quick to answer and process and they ask for no security issues so long as you have the refernces, name, address etc) .

Of course, if a P35 IS required, then best to try to do it online anyway.
